public static SecurityBindingElement CreateMutualCertificateBindingElement(System.ServiceModel.MessageSecurityVersion version, bool allowSerializedSigningTokenOnReply) { Contract.Requires(version != null); Contract.Ensures(Contract.Result <System.ServiceModel.Channels.SecurityBindingElement>() != null); return(default(SecurityBindingElement)); }
public static TransportSecurityBindingElement CreateCertificateOverTransportBindingElement(System.ServiceModel.MessageSecurityVersion version) { Contract.Ensures(Contract.Result <System.ServiceModel.Channels.TransportSecurityBindingElement>() != null); return(default(TransportSecurityBindingElement)); }
public static AsymmetricSecurityBindingElement CreateMutualCertificateDuplexBindingElement(System.ServiceModel.MessageSecurityVersion version) { Contract.Ensures(Contract.Result <System.ServiceModel.Channels.AsymmetricSecurityBindingElement>() != null); return(default(AsymmetricSecurityBindingElement)); }
public System.Collections.ObjectModel.Collection <System.Xml.XmlElement> CreateRequestParameters(System.ServiceModel.MessageSecurityVersion messageSecurityVersion, System.IdentityModel.Selectors.SecurityTokenSerializer securityTokenSerializer) { Contract.Ensures(Contract.Result <System.Collections.ObjectModel.Collection <System.Xml.XmlElement> >() != null); return(default(System.Collections.ObjectModel.Collection <System.Xml.XmlElement>)); }